PDF | On Jan 1, , H P Langtangen and others published Python Scripting for Computational Science. Python Scripting for Computational Science. Hans Petter Langtangen. Simula Research Laboratory and. Department of Informatics. University of Oslo. Texts in Computational Science and Engineering. Free Preview. © Python Scripting for Computational Science. Authors: Langtangen, Hans Petter.

Author: Kigajar Shakat
Country: Argentina
Language: English (Spanish)
Genre: History
Published (Last): 3 August 2010
Pages: 408
PDF File Size: 17.61 Mb
ePub File Size: 8.68 Mb
ISBN: 140-4-33182-246-7
Downloads: 89601
Price: Free* [*Free Regsitration Required]
Uploader: Taushura

To optimize Langtzngen code, we now also introduce the Psyco and Weave tools see Chapters 8. What Scripting is About. That is, scripts often glue stand-alone applications and operating system commands. Violations are liable to prosecution under the German Copyright Law. Sxience here to find out.

Department of Informatics University of Oslo P. The use of general descriptive names, registered names, trademarks, etc. The author has inserted improved examples and tools and updated information, as well as correcting any errors that crept in to the first imprint. Want to know Runways information of a particular airport?

Amazon Related Book Categories: Python stands out as the language of choice for scripting in computational science because of its very clean syntax, rich modularization features, good support for numerical computing, and rapidly growing popularity.

Revised and additional tips on optimizing Python code have been included in Chapter 8. Several parts of Chapter 4 on sctipting computing have been extended especially Chapters 4.

Python Scripting For Computational Science – Livro sobre programação em python

Chapter 1 gives an introduction to what scripting is and what it can be good for in a computational science context. The second edition features new material, reorganization of text, improved examples and software tools, updated information, and correction of errors. I am greatful to everyone who has sent emails and contributed with improvements. The major change between the second and third editions, however, is caused by the new implementation of Numerical Python, now called numpy.


Chapters 5 scriptijg 10 have been extended with new material. Numerous sections or paragraphs have been expanded, condensed, or removed. Duplication of this publication or partsthereof is permitted onlyunder the provisionsof theGerman CopyrightLaw of September 9,in its current version, and permission for use must always be obtained from Springer.

Python Scripting For Computational Science

Scripting in the Python programming language can be a key tool for reaching these goals [27,29]. A quick tutorial on building graphical user interfaces appears in Chapter 6, while Chapter 7 builds the same user interfaces as interactive Web pages.

This work is subject to copyright. The present book is written in this spirit — we dive into simple yet useful examples and learn about syntax and programming techniques during dissection of the examples.

This is mainly the scence of numerous eager readers around the world who have detected misprints, tested program examples, and suggested alternative ways of doing things. The primary purpose of this book compputational to help scientists and engineers langfangen intensively with computers to become more productive, have more fun, and increase the reliability of their investigations. Installation of Python itself and the many add-on modules have become increasingly simpler over the years with setup.

The second edition was based on Python version 2. Box Blindern Oslo, Norway http: A primary example is automating simulation and visualization: The simplest application of scripting is to write short programs scripts that automate manual interaction with the computer.

The new scitools package is backward compatible with py4cs from the second edition. Instead, they want pythoh get quickly started with examples from their scieence world of applications and learn the tools while using them.


Atlas de Anatomia Humana Com 1. The interest in scripting with Python has exploded among Internet service developers and computer system administrators. Ring, pjthon Rolv E. All rights are reserved, whether the whole or part of the material is concerned, specifically scgipting rights of translation, reprinting, reuse of illustrations, recitation, broadcasting, reproduction on microfilm or in any other way, and storage in data banks.

Apostila Python Apostila sobre python. With a primary focus on examples and applications of relevance to computational scientists, this brilliantly useful book shows computational scientists how to develop tailored, scienec, and human-efficient working environments built from small scripts written in the easy-to-learn, high-level Python language.

So, although Matlab is perhaps the scripting language of choice in computational science today, my use of the term scripting goes beyond typical Matlab scripts. With Python and the techniques explained in this book, you can actually create your own easy-to-use computational environment, which mirrors the working style of Matlab-like tools, but tailored to your own number crunching codes and favorite visualization systems. Since Numerical Python functionality appears in a lot of langtabgen in the book, there are hence a huge number of updates to the new suggested numpy syntax, especially in Chapters 4, 9, and Programando em Python – Listas lista em python.

This third edition features lots of new material.

Many smaller changes have been implemented in Chapter 8; the larger ones concern exemplifying Tar archives instead of ZIP archives in Chapter 8.